Research Endoscopy RN Job Trends in Philadelphia

If you’re a Endoscopy Registered Nurse curious about Travel job trends in Philadelphia, PA, AMN Healthcare has successfully filled 17 similar positions in the area, providing insight into the opportunities you could expect. These previously filled roles offered competitive pay, with an average weekly rate of $2,080 and a range from $1,634 to $2,539 per week, showcasing the strong earning potential for professionals in this field.

Positions were located in key zip codes, including 19140, 19111, and 19107. These placements reflect the high demand for skilled Endoscopy Registered Nurses in Philadelphia’s thriving healthcare landscape. What Types of Work and Facilities Can Endoscopy Registered Nurses Expect in Philadelphia, PA?

As a Registered Nurse specializing in Endoscopy, you can expect a wide array of opportunities in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ania, characterized by a robust healthcare ecosystem featuring renowned hospitals, specialized clinics, and outpatient surgical centers. In this bustling city, you may work in established institutions such as the University of Pennsylvania Health System or Temple Health, where you’ll be involved in preparing and assisting with endoscopic procedures, monitoring patient vital signs, and educating patients about pre- and post-procedural care. Additionally, there are opportunities in ambulatory surgery centers that focus on outpatient endoscopic services, allowing for a dynamic work environment where you can refine your skills in patient care and procedural assistance. The diverse patient population in Philadelphia also provides a rich experience in addressing various medical conditions, making it an exciting place for growth and professional development in the field of endoscopy nursing.

We are seeking a skilled and versatile Registered Nurse to join our dynamic 2-Lab Endoscopy Department. This is a unique opportunity for an RN who enjoys a diverse workflow, ranging from diagnostic screenings to advanced interventional procedures. In this role, you will rotate through all aspects of the endoscopy environment, acting as the Circulator, Sedation Nurse, and Procedure Assistant (RN Technician). You will work side-by-side with proceduralists during complex GI and Pulmonary cases, ensuring high-quality, patient-centered care. Travel RN Endoscopy jobs in Hampton, VA offer you the chance to work in a city known for its scenic waterfront, historic sites, and vibrant arts scene. You’ll enjoy easy access to beaches, parks, and a lively downtown with restaurants and shops. Hampton provides affordable living and a strong sense of community, making it a great place to work and explore. You must have at least 18 months of experience in Endoscopy, a degree or diploma from an accredited nursing program, and a current Registered Nurse license for Virginia or a compact/multi-state license. Our unit performs a mix of routine diagnostic and advanced interventional procedures, including: Gastrointestinal: Diagnostic EGDs and Colonoscopies, Endoscopic Ultrasound (EUS), ERCP, Endoscopic Submucosal Dissection (ESD), and Endoscopic Mucosal Resection (EMR). Pulmonary: Diagnostic Bronchoscopies, Navigational Bronchoscopy, and Endobronchial Ultrasound (EBUS). Key Responsibilities Circulating & Patient Care: Manage the nursing process during the intra-procedure process. Document patient care accurately and maintain safety standards in the procedure room. Moderate Sedation: Administer and monitor moderate sedation under the direction of the physician, maintaining strict airway management and hemodynamic monitoring standards. Procedural Assistance (Scrub/Tech Duties): Function as the primary assistant to the physician at the bedside. This includes handling accessories (snares, forceps, clips), specimen collection, and assisting with advanced therapeutic interventions. Endoscope Reprocessing: Perform high-level disinfection and reprocessing of flexible endoscopes and accessories in accordance with infection control standards and manufacturer guidelines. Collaboration: Work closely with the anesthesia team (when applicable), physicians, and support staff to ensure efficient room turnover and workflow. What types of experience are required or preferred for an Endoscopy Registered Nurse Travel job in Philadelphia?

Endoscopy Registered Nurse travel positions in Philadelphia typically require candidates to have recent clinical experience in endoscopy procedures, along with proficiency in patient care and monitoring during surgical interventions. Preferred qualifications often include certifications such as BLS and ACLS, as well as familiarity with endoscopy equipment and instrumentation.
